In a newly unsealed warrant reviewed by Forbes, Immigration and Customs Enforcement was licensed to make use of a cell-site simulator—a controversial surveillance instrument that tracks telephones by mimicking actual cell towers—in an effort to find a Venezuelan nationwide. Preliminary location knowledge narrowed the person to a 30-block space, prompting ICE to request extra exact monitoring utilizing the system. It’s unclear if he was ever caught.
The case highlights ICE’s reliance on surveillance instruments lengthy criticized by civil liberties teams for sweeping up swaths of information from bystanders alongside targets. In Could, procurement data present ICE spent practically $1 million on “cell website simulator automobiles,” constructing on a 2024 contract launched underneath the earlier administration. ICE additionally reportedly maintains a $4.4 million cope with Harris Company, maker of the infamous “Stingray,” which has change into an eponym for practically all cell-site simulators utilized by regulation enforcement.
The gadgets work by tricking cell telephones into believing they’re actual cell towers, permitting police to determine a goal system and observe its actions way more exactly than the broad geolocation knowledge accessible from cellphone firms. Whereas a traditional hint might solely present a tough radius or basic course, with a stingray—and some attachments—police can shrink the search to a particular block, residence, or condominium. The gadgets are controversial as a result of in sure modes, they don’t simply seize the goal’s cellphone sign—they scoop up knowledge from each system in vary, sweeping up details about bystanders’ calls with out their data or consent.
A safety advisory from the US Division of Transportation’s Federal Freeway Administration stated final month that freeway infrastructure together with chargers, site visitors cameras, and roadside climate stations must be checked for hidden gear. The report stated, in response to Reuters, that investigators have discovered “undocumented mobile radios” in some energy inverters and battery administration programs used for solar energy in US freeway gear. The warning comes because the US authorities has more and more sounded the alarm lately in regards to the danger of backdoors in Chinese language-made gear that might undermine US infrastructure.
The US Treasury Division sanctioned virtually 20 firms and people in Myanmar and Cambodia this week for his or her alleged roles within the multibillion-dollar international rip-off trade. The swindles goal victims all over the world with funding, romance, and different digital confidence scams utilizing the pressured labor of human trafficking victims. The US issued monetary and diplomatic sanctions towards 9 entities in Myanmar’s Shwe Kokko metropolis in addition to 10 in Cambodia. In a launch in regards to the motion, John Ok. Hurley, undersecretary of the treasury for terrorism and monetary intelligence, stated,“Southeast Asia’s cyber rip-off trade not solely threatens the well-being and monetary safety of Individuals, but additionally topics 1000’s of individuals to fashionable slavery.”
